Religious Bodies in the United States<br />
Arranged by Families<br />
The following list <strong>of</strong> religious bodies appearing in the Directory Section <strong>of</strong> the <strong>Yearbook</strong> shows the<br />
“families,” or related clusters into which <strong>American</strong> religious bodies can be grouped. For example, there<br />
are many communions that can be grouped under the heading “Baptist” for historical <strong>and</strong> theological<br />
reasons. It should not be assumed, however, that all denominations under one family heading are necessarily<br />
consistent in belief or practice. The family clusters tend to represent historical factors more<br />
<strong>of</strong>ten than theological or practical ones. These family categories provide one <strong>of</strong> the major pitfalls when<br />
compiling church statistics because there is <strong>of</strong>ten a tendency to combine the statistics by “families” for<br />
analytical <strong>and</strong> comparative purposes. Such combined totals are deeply flawed, even though they are<br />
<strong>of</strong>ten used as variables for sociological analysis. The arrangement by families <strong>of</strong>fered here is intended<br />
only as a general guide for conceptual organization when viewing the broad sweep <strong>of</strong> <strong>American</strong> religious<br />
culture.<br />
Religious bodies that cannot be categorized under family headings appear alphabetically <strong>and</strong> are not<br />
indented in the following list.<br />
